- Open your Google Slides presentation and select the slide where you want the background audio to start playing.
- Click on "Insert" in the top menu bar.
- Select "Audio" from the dropdown menu. Google Slides will pull audio files directly from your Google Drive.
- Browse your Drive, find the audio file you want as background music, and click to select it.
- Click "Insert" to place the audio file onto your slide—you'll see a small speaker icon appear.
- Click the audio icon.
- Open the format options to set it to automatically and loop if you want continuous background audio.

📌 Why this matters
Adding background audio transforms static presentations into immersive experiences that hold attention longer and convey emotion more effectively than visuals alone. You can create mood-appropriate atmospheres for different content sections, guide audience focus during transitions, or mask awkward silence during self-paced viewing. Background audio becomes particularly powerful when presentations are shared asynchronously or viewed remotely, where you lose the benefit of live narration and audience energy. The right soundtrack can maintain engagement levels that would otherwise drop significantly in these isolated viewing situations.
